WebFeb 5, 2024 · You cannot use a 529 plan to pay for summer camp costs. 529 plan distributions used to pay for summer camp will be considered non-qualified and subject to income tax and a 10% penalty on the earnings portion of the withdrawal. Any state income tax benefits attributable to the distribution may also be subject to recapture.
